Output 3bdfda137fe74053fc596f7418f585b68b985c786b8a69051074a4664efae03a:0

value
2548035
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7eef9018c3b19b608f72f4bef715d19b68d81bd2 OP_EQUALVERIFY OP_CHECKSIG
address
1CaB8HtasiyugKNdqkwGgy12T9uKvHjfTV
transaction
3bdfda137fe74053fc596f7418f585b68b985c786b8a69051074a4664efae03a
spent
true